Hot conc. \[\ce{H2SO4}\] acts as the moderately strong oxidising agent. It oxidises both metals and non-metals. Which of the following element is oxidised by conc. \[\ce{H2SO4}\] into two gaseous products?
पर्याय
\[\ce{Cu}\]
\[\ce{S}\]
\[\ce{C}\]
\[\ce{Zn}\]
Advertisements
उत्तर
\[\ce{C}\]
Explanation:
\[\ce{C + 2H2SO4 -> CO2 + SO2 + 2H2O}\]
Conc. \[\ce{H2SO4}\] oxidises \[\ce{C}\] to produce two gaseous products.
